Injector Pressure Problem

5890 FID
Split/Splitless injector with EPC
Column: 30m x .25mm ID x .25um film
Column Flow: 1ml/min
Split: 50:1 50ml/min (flow verified @ 40C)
Helium pressure from tank 60psi

I am running hydrocarbon analysis (C6-C35) with a broad range temperature program. The injector pressure can not keep up with the temperature program, however, and the flow begins to rapidly drop off throughout the run. I've noticed that the injector pressure can not be adjusted (manually or through chemstation) above 15.0 psi--clog, leak, or other is my guess. If it's a leak, it does not seem affected by changing temperature.

The instrument is in a good state of repair and has been running fine. I have noticed a gradual decline in performance with retention time shifts consistent with loss of flow/pressure.

I've cleaned the injection port, cut some column, cleaned split line and solenoid, and removed the injector weldment and backflushed it with solvent. Ferrules and o-rings are new. I've leak-checked every connection that is easy enough to access.

Any thoughts?

Check the septum purge flow at various temperatures, and all the settings (including the maximum and minimums for any parameter that these can be set for. Is the maximum 15 psi pressure the maximum that you can set or the maximum that you get ?

The only thing that you do not mention checking is the septum - this is the most likely source for leaks, and the most likely to leak at a high pressure and seal at a low one.

Septum is new.

And 15.0 psi is the maximum programmable set point. If I attempt to change the set point to 20 psi for example, the set point remains unchanged at 15.0. The set point can be adjusted to anything below 15.0, just not above 15. I've tried reducing the pressure set point to 5.0, allowing it to stabilize, and then increasing the set point to 15. The pressure rapidly adjusts to 15.0 and stops. The increase in pressure from 5 to 15 seems to go fast and without much difficulty.

At the back of my mind I seem to remember that there may have been a low pressure version of the 5890 EPC introduced. This was for customers who needed to work with short 530 columns. The standard version was not able to control so well at low pressures.

Makes sense to me and may likely be the case. But I called Agilent and they claimed they produce(d) only one standard version of the epc. Remember if the low pressure epc might have been a custom job?

I can confirm that there was a 15 psi max pressure version. You will need to change the sensor board, which had the part number 19245-60025 for the 100 psi version. I am not sure if this is still available from Agilent.

More info.

There were two flavors for the EPC module, a two channel version and a six channel version. You probably have the six channel version, and the 15 psi max pressure was only available on the six channel version.

You're correct, Gasman. This GC is using the 0-15psi sensor board.

Part ordered and on its way. Thanks!
